Elaine Commins developed Folder Game Festival: For Preschool and Kindergarten for early education teachers. The hands-on activities for young children are still relevant in today’s digital age. Commins taught preschool for over 30 years and provides hundreds of activities for classrooms and homeschools. The games and projects fill file folders and can easily be planned and prepared by teachers.
Each page is illustrated with simple instructions and directions for classroom use. Worksheets and patterns can be duplicated. Folder Game Festival: For Preschool and Kindergarten encourages students to work independently and allow for more teacher observation. Commins covers five subject areas to aid in childhood development and education.
Some hand-eye coordination activities include Trace and Color, Match the Shapes, and Left-Hand/Right-Hand. Fun pre-reading and reading games include Mirror Words, Rhyming Pictures, and the Alphabet Game. Examples of math projects include Match the Balloons, Count the Squares, and Number Game.
Folder Game Festival: For Preschool and Kindergarten has science activities like Aromas, Match Butterflies and Colors, Lasso Vitamin C, and Sorting Vegetables. Several social studies projects include My Name, Tools of the Trade, and People are Interesting. This classic educational resource provides fun for students and gives teachers and childcare providers new but traditional ideas for learning and engagement.
